Output 89c98090d96456b0289d84964786e5a95478bcaa24c611493e74fa599385df1f:46

value
7815590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d6d277c555356182ce5ae91950564a27f6969a OP_EQUAL
address
MTDGA1Z8xexciMQYu7SPTnk7hjkV1NQ6Mf
transaction
89c98090d96456b0289d84964786e5a95478bcaa24c611493e74fa599385df1f
spent
true